我们先来个表格,方便大家快速了解各个品牌的概况:
品牌名称 | 成立时间 | 代表产品 | 主要市场 |
---|---|---|---|
耐克(Nike) | 1964年 | Air Jordan、Air Max系列 | 全球 |
阿迪达斯(Adidas) | 1949年 | Superstar、UltraBoost系列 | 全球 |
安德玛(Under Armour) | 1996年 | UA Tech、UA HOVR系列 | 全球 |
李宁(Li-Ning) | 1990年 | 李宁云系列、李宁音速系列 | 中国及海外 |
安踏(ANTA) | 1991年 | 安踏篮球鞋、安踏跑鞋 | 中国及海外 |
特步(XTEP) | 2001年 | 特步跑鞋、特步篮球鞋 | 中国 |
361° | 2003年 | 361°跑鞋、361°篮球鞋 | 中国 |
匹克(PEAK) | 1991年 | 匹克篮球鞋、匹克跑鞋 | 中国及海外 |
我们就来详细了解一下这些品牌。
耐克(Nike)耐克作为全球运动品牌的佼佼者,其Air Jordan、Air Max系列一直是鞋迷们的心头好,耐克在2021年推出的Air Jordan 1 Low “Why Not Zer0”配色,凭借其独特的鞋面设计和明星效应,一度成为抢手货。
阿迪达斯(Adidas)阿迪达斯的Superstar、UltraBoost系列也是运动鞋市场上的热门产品,以UltraBoost为例,其轻盈舒适、透气性好的特点,使其成为跑步、健身等运动的首选。
安德玛(Under Armour)安德玛的UA Tech、UA HOVR系列在运动服装领域有着很高的知名度,UA HOVR Infinite跑鞋,凭借其出色的缓震性能,受到了许多跑者的喜爱。
李宁(Li-Ning)李宁作为中国本土的运动品牌,近年来在国际舞台上表现亮眼,李宁云系列、李宁音速系列等跑鞋,凭借其独特的设计和优异的性能,赢得了国内外消费者的青睐。
安踏(ANTA)安踏作为中国运动品牌的领军者,其篮球鞋、跑鞋等产品在国内市场占有很高的份额,安踏篮球鞋在CBA联赛中,成为了球员们的首选。
特步(XTEP)特步作为国内知名的休闲运动品牌,其跑鞋、篮球鞋等产品在年轻消费者中颇受欢迎,特步的营销策略和明星代言,也让其品牌知名度不断提升。
361°361°作为中国本土的运动品牌,近年来在跑鞋、篮球鞋等领域取得了不错的成绩,361°的跑鞋在国内外赛事中屡获佳绩,也让其品牌形象得到了提升。
匹克(PEAK)匹克作为中国运动品牌的代表,其篮球鞋、跑鞋等产品在国内市场有着很高的知名度,匹克在篮球领域的成就尤为突出,曾赞助过多项国际篮球赛事。
